January 05th 2012 New GR25 Reference Station With integrated internal and external device management, multi-user management, high end security, modular and scalable design, the new GR25 GNSS Reference Server will grow with your needs and keep your GNSS applications and networks fully up to date. Featuring: Built in Screen and Keypad, Integrated battery (removable) and internal charger, Four power sources, two external, internal battery and Power over Ethernet (PoE), 50Hz logging & streaming, 32 GB SD/SDHC card memory support, Onboard RINEX v3, Simple Network Management Protocol (SNMP), Built in communications slot for radio/GSM/UMTS/CDMA with onboard device management, USB client port for web interface configuration or connection to GNSS Spider, USB Host port for logging raw data to external USB flash or hard disk, Bluetooth for Web Interface Configuration and data streaming.Active Assist. Spider Compatibility The GR25 is fully supported by Leica GNSS Spider. For active receiver connections, Leica GNSS Spider v4.2 must be used. For passive connections, Spider v3.0 or newer can be used. |

December 8th, 2011 - ADL Vantage Pro - New Firmware Available Executive Summary Pacific Crest has release FW version 3.04.2280 which resolves all issues that we have found in the ADL Vantage Pro radio's and SLR3 modules. This firmware version will resolve the following issues: ADL Vantage Pro base radio's locking up and requiring manual reboot for the unit to start oporating again. RTCM 3.x and Leica 4G messages are properly handled, without this users will not be able to get base positions at the rover. Download firmware from the Pacific Crest site directly here |

November 28th, 2011 -This week's feature product. Storage Media Overview Leica Geosystems storage media are perfectly matched to Leica Geosystems instruments and sensors. Compared to conventional devices on the market, that read or write single data, these instruments have a different functional principle. The TPS or GNSS instruments create a database on the memory card and switch constantly between different open files. Standard memory cards are unable to manage this required multi-tasking function. This leads to problems in data communication and is one of the main causes of data loss. Furthermore, the original storage media also function with highest reliability in extreme temperatures, handling shock and high humidity. |

Leica Geosystems launches a Canadian commercial RTK network: Leica SmartNet – a new era for GPS users Leica Geosystems has deployed a commercial Network RTK correction services. Leica SmartNet is live and available 24 hours a day, 7 days a week as a broadcast correction service to subscribers in Eastern Canada [*and now in the Sudbury area]. Leica SmartNet is enabled by the network of Leica Geosystems Ltd which is able to deliver corrections at the centimeter level in RTK mode or sub-meter DGPS and with raw data for post-processing. No longer will surveyors have to set up base stations in secure compounds, or stand guard over them while the rover collects the positions. Now, one receiver is all you need. Of critical importance is the continuous datum afforded by Leica SmartNet – you can work at full precision, in CSRS Grid, as soon as you turn the receiver on, or work in a new or existing local grid as before. Open to all, whichever GPS you own SmartNet is available to anyone with any GPS receiver that can accept RTK or DGPS corrections broadcast by GSM or GPRS and CDMA. So whether you own a Leica Geosystems (GX1230 or SR530) or another make of GPS receiver you are able to gain access to the service. The Network Data from each of these reference stations around the country is received over the Internet at a highly secure location in Toronto where it is processed using Leica Spider Net, Leica Geosystems advanced network calculation software, and made available to users when they log in. May 18th, 2011 Leica Viva SmartWorx 3.5 has been released. Product Information SmartWorx version 3.5 has been released for the following products: SmartWorx version 3.5 can be loaded onto CS field controllers, TS11 or TS15 units with a CCP maintenance date of May 1, 2011, or later. It can be loaded on all GS10 and GS15 units regardless of CCP date. However, GS10 and GS15 units must be loaded with the same version of software that is on the controller being used.
